About the role

This post is responsible for working with vulnerable residents to create Action Plans detailing the appropriate steps to assist with sustaining their tenancy. Working within Housing Tenancy team you will deliver a high-quality customer focused service, working closely with other teams across the service e.g. Asset Management and Accommodation Support to identify incoming tenants and applicants who may need added support. The post is also responsible for assessing and supporting tenants who are at risk of eviction with the aim of preventing eviction if possible and providing advice on housing options.

About you

You should be educated to NVQ level 4/5 and have considerable experience of tenancy, housing assessment and support... Working knowledge of relevant legislation, standards and core disciplines of work area is essential for this role. Experience of partnership working and stakeholder engagement is desirable together with demonstrable experience and commitment to tenant involvement and empowerment. You must be an excellent communicator, be literate and ideally be able to use a range of Microsoft Office products and work specific software packages.
